The transition from a promising youth prospect to a Superliga star is a challenging one, and Hansen's trajectory exemplifies the pathways available within the Danish system. Youth academies typically follow a tiered approach, with players progressing through various age groups, each with increasingly sophisticated training methodologies. Key elements include:
- Individualized Development Plans (IDPs): Tailored programs focusing on a player's strengths and weaknesses.
- Emphasis on Technical Skills: A cornerstone of Danish football, ensuring players are comfortable and creative on the ball.
- Tactical Awareness: Early introduction to team shape, positioning, and decision-making.
- Physical Conditioning: Gradual and age-appropriate strength and endurance training.

Understanding transfer windows is crucial here; these designated periods, typically in summer and winter, are the only times clubs can officially transfer players between leagues. Outside these windows, clubs can still negotiate, but transfers won't be finalized until the window reopens.
